using System;
using System.Data.Entity;
using Application.Ringtoets.Storage.DbContext;
using Application.Ringtoets.Storage.Exceptions;
using Application.Ringtoets.Storage.Properties;
using Core.Common.Base.Storage;
namespace Application.Ringtoets.Storage
{
///
/// This class contains methods which can be performed on the IStorable interface.
///
internal static class IStorableExtensions
{
///
/// Checks whether the is considered new from the database's perspective.
///
/// The to check for.
/// true if the is considered new, false otherwise.
internal static bool IsNew(this IStorable storable)
{
return storable.StorageId <= 0;
}
///
/// Gets the corresponding Entity from the database based on the .
///
/// The corresponding with the Entity.
/// The Entity set to obtain the existing entity from.
///
/// The stored as an Entity of type .
/// Thrown when either:
///
/// - the Entity of type couldn't be found in the
/// - more than one Entity of type was found in the
/// - has not yet been saved in the database
///
public static T GetCorrespondingEntity(this IStorable storable, DbSet entitySet, IRingtoetsEntities context) where T : class
{
if (storable.IsNew())
{
throw new EntityNotFoundException(string.Format(Resources.Error_Entity_Not_Found_0_1, typeof(T).Name, storable.StorageId));
}
try
{
context.AutoDetectChangesEnabled = false;
T entity = entitySet.Find(storable.StorageId);
if (entity == null)
{
throw new EntityNotFoundException(string.Format(Resources.Error_Entity_Not_Found_0_1, typeof(T).Name, storable.StorageId));
}
return entity;
}
catch (InvalidOperationException exception)
{
throw new EntityNotFoundException(string.Format(Resources.Error_Entity_Not_Found_0_1, typeof(T).Name, storable.StorageId), exception);
}
finally
{
context.AutoDetectChangesEnabled = true;
}
}
}
}
